Hello, this is my first post here. I have recently become the proud parent of two bearded dragons, when i recieved them they were blth fairly small "roughly 4-5 inches" and now a month later one is about 6 inches and the other about 9-12.

My question is regarding the attached photo. My smaller one got into a fight with the larger one last night, and I noticed his tail is damaged/ black/ partially broken. I have searched the web for answers and found this site. I dont know if it is Tail rot, general damage from the fight, or something else. Can any of you experts share some helpful wisdom with me?

If the fight was last night, that tail has nothing to do with it. It could be trauma from a previous fight, or from a bad shed, but it's safe to say that tail looks like it's been like that for quite a while. The infection and necrosis appears to be traveling up the tail, and might need to be amputated at this point. Left untreated, the animal could become septic (the infection becomes systemic) and prove fatal. This is not something you can correct with a tweak in husbandry, or at-home care. Medical intervention is needed at this point.
